I find it much easier to workout with a poppin' soundtrack. I tend to move to the beat of the songs, and I use the songs as timers.
Today began with a 10 minute warm up of:

jumping jacks
butt kickers
knee highs  I also did a little arm motion with the butt kickers and knee highs to get my heart rate up)

workout:
squats (1/2 - 1 song length)
leg raises (front, back, and side 10x with each leg) and repeat for entire song
table push ups (as many as I could)
tricep dips (from table, as many as I could)
sumo squats (entire song)

REPEAT as necessary to complete full 30 mins
